๐—™๐—ฟ๐—ผ๐—บ ๐—•๐—น๐—ฎ๐—ป๐—ธ ๐—ง๐—ฒ๐—ฟ๐—บ๐—ถ๐—ป๐—ฎ๐—น ๐˜๐—ผ ๐—–๐—น๐—ถ๐—ฒ๐—ป๐˜ ๐—ฃ๐—ฟ๐—ผ๐—ท๐—ฒ๐—ฐ๐˜๐˜€

One year ago, my terminal was empty. I started with HTML, CSS, and JavaScript. I learned the web pixel by pixel.

Curiosity became an obsession. I moved from static pages to full-stack development.

I learned React. Component thinking changed my approach to interfaces. I then learned Next.js. This gave me a full-stack mindset.

I built lynvistasafaris.com. This is a travel booking site for a client. This project pushed me past tutorials. I faced real engineering problems.

I built these features:

I spent nights debugging webhooks and schema errors. Shipping this project taught me more than any course.

Syntax is a tool. The real skill is breaking down complex problems. You must debug and iterate when things break in production.

I have 402 GitHub contributions in 365 days. I am at the beginning. I will ship more projects. I will write about bugs. I will improve my architecture skills.

Source: https://dev.to/madoyakimberley/from-blank-terminal-to-shipping-a-real-client-project-my-first-year-of-coding-44mf